OOSTENDE. Sint-Truiden tops KV Oostende 1-0 after T. Leistner scored just 1 goal (17′).

The match was played at the DIaz Arena stadium in Oostende on Saturday and it started at 4:00 pm local time. The referee was Brent Staessens with the collaboration of Dirk Gilon and Koen Thijs. The 4th official was Jasper Vergoote. The weather was cloudy. The temperature was pleasant at 22 degrees Celsius or 71.67 Fahrenheit. The humidity was 52%.​

Ball possession

There was not much difference in terms of ball possession. KV Oostende was in possession of the ball for 54% of the time vs. Sint-Truiden that controlled the ball for 46% of the time.

Attitude and shots

KV Oostende was more pushing with 35 dangerous attacks and 11 shots of which 6 were on target. Nevertheless, Sint-Truiden succeeded in find the solution to win this match.​

KV Oostende shot 11 times, 6 on target, 5 off target. On the other side, Sint-Truiden shot 10 times, 3 on target, 7 off target.

Cards

KV Oostende received 2 yellow cards (A. Amade and O. Urhoghide). On the other side, Sint-Truiden received 4 yellow cards (D. Hashioka, S. Kagawa, W. Janssens and G. Bruno).

Standings

After this match, KV Oostende will stay with 3 points like Genk, Sporting Charleroi, Anderlecht, Westerlo, AS Eupen, Cercle Brugge and Kortrijk to hold in the 11th place. On the other side, Sint-Truiden will have 2 points like Gent to sit in the 15th place.

Next matches

In the next match in the Pro League, KV Oostende will play away against OH Leuven on the 27th of August with a 8-7 head to head statistic in favor of KV Oostende (6 draws).

Sint-Truiden will host Mechelen on the 27th of August with a 11-10 head to head in favor of Mechelen (5 draws).
